Modern rooftops aren't just green escapes — they are multi-functional zones used for dining, yoga, parties, or work. The demand for flexible enclosures that offer both privacy and elegance has driven architects to explore advanced metal fabrication. Laser cut metal panels allow precise customization, suiting different usage zones like BBQ corners, poolside lounges, or elevated herb gardens.
One notable project involved a rooftop wellness center in Miami using botanical-themed laser patterns that visually harmonized with planted borders while shielding guests from external view. The result was an immersive, spa-like setting with enhanced airflow and acoustic comfort.
While aesthetic impact is clear, laser cut panels also offer superior mechanical performance. Constructed using materials such as powder-coated aluminum or marine-grade stainless steel, these panels are:
Non-corrosive and UV-resistant
Available in large formats for seamless coverage
Adaptable with modular bracket systems
Ideal for contemporary, industrial, or even classic design motifs
This fusion of beauty and resilience makes them ideal for rooftop exposure, where weather and visibility are equally critical.
Material specs are guided by both visual goals and performance criteria:
Panel thickness: Typically 4–6mm
Recommended coatings: Polyester powder, PVDF
Wind resistance rating: Up to 120mph

In San Diego, a co-living complex had persistent tenant complaints about rooftop intrusions and lack of usable outdoor areas. The original design featured low-rise wooden dividers that rotted, blocked air, and lacked design cohesion.
After consultation, we installed laser cut aluminum panels with a cityscape cut pattern that subtly echoed the surrounding skyline. The benefits were immediate:
Privacy improved for each rooftop pod
Wind flow was no longer obstructed
Panel longevity projected at 15+ years with zero repainting
Increased booking value for rooftop event rentals
This transformation highlights how material innovation converts underutilized rooftops into revenue-generating, enjoyable spaces.

Effective integration requires planning for irrigation, lighting, and emergency access. Panels should allow conduit routing and not interfere with fire escape paths. Consider using CNC-modified panels with embedded LED slots for ambient lighting, elevating nighttime aesthetics.
